Broccoli Flatbread is high in protein and is nutrition dense. This flatbread is made with broccoli as the main ingredient. Easy to make bread as this is a no knead recipe using only four easily available ingredients. This is a healthy bread for your sandwiches!

- 1 big broccoli head should yield 4 cups of finely grated broccoli
- ½ cup almond flour
- ½ cup chickpea flour (Besan)
- 4 eggs
- Pinch of herb seasoning
- In a food processor add the broccoli head and get 4 cups finely grated broccoli ready
- In a big bowl add the grated broccoli, add almond flour and chickpea flour
- Mix all the dry ingredients with clean hands so that no lumps are present in the mixture
- In a separate bowl whisk the eggs, add the eggs to the big bowl
- Fold the eggs in the mixture and mix it well with dry ingredients
- Aim to make this mixture into a big ball using your hands
- Preheat oven to 400 Fahrenheit
- Line the baking tray with parchment paper and now add the dough in the middle of the pan
- Work the mixture into a thin layer with your hands. This step ensures that mixture is thin and has spread evenly in the baking tray.
- Bake it in the middle rack of the oven for 23 minutes or until slightly golden brown and firm.
- Take the baking tray out of the oven and let it cool completely
- Turn the tray upside-down and carefully remove the baking paper.
- Broccoli Flatbread is now ready. Cut into bread-sized slices.
